首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

docker模式注册表和kafka rest无法启动

docker模式注册表是一种用于存储和管理Docker镜像的中央仓库。它允许开发人员将自己创建的镜像上传到注册表,并与其他开发人员共享。通过使用docker模式注册表,可以方便地共享和分发镜像,提高开发效率。

优势:

  1. 高效的镜像管理:docker模式注册表提供了一个集中化的仓库,可以方便地存储和管理大量的Docker镜像。
  2. 快速部署和扩展:使用docker模式注册表,可以快速部署和扩展应用程序,提高开发和部署的效率。
  3. 灵活的权限控制:docker模式注册表支持灵活的权限控制,可以根据需要设置不同用户的访问权限,保证镜像的安全性。
  4. 高可用性和可靠性:docker模式注册表可以配置为多节点集群,提供高可用性和可靠性,确保镜像的可用性和稳定性。

应用场景:

  1. 团队协作开发:多个开发人员可以将自己的镜像上传到docker模式注册表,并与团队成员共享,方便团队协作开发。
  2. 持续集成和持续部署:docker模式注册表可以作为持续集成和持续部署的一部分,方便地管理和分发镜像,加快应用程序的部署速度。
  3. 云原生应用开发:docker模式注册表是云原生应用开发的重要组成部分,可以方便地管理和分发容器镜像,实现应用程序的快速部署和扩展。

推荐的腾讯云相关产品: 腾讯云提供了一系列与docker模式注册表相关的产品和服务,包括:

  1. 腾讯云容器镜像服务(Tencent Container Registry,TCR):腾讯云的容器镜像服务,提供了稳定可靠的镜像存储和分发服务,支持多种镜像管理功能。 产品介绍链接:https://cloud.tencent.com/product/tcr

Kafka REST是一种基于HTTP协议的RESTful接口,用于与Apache Kafka消息队列进行交互。它提供了一种简单的方式来发送和接收消息,无需使用Kafka的原生客户端。

优势:

  1. 简化开发:Kafka REST提供了一种简单的方式来与Kafka进行交互,无需编写复杂的Kafka客户端代码,降低了开发的难度。
  2. 跨语言支持:由于Kafka REST使用HTTP协议,因此可以与任何支持HTTP的编程语言进行交互,提供了更大的灵活性和兼容性。
  3. 安全性:Kafka REST可以通过配置安全认证和授权机制,保证消息的安全性和可靠性。

应用场景:

  1. 微服务架构:Kafka REST可以作为微服务架构中的消息中间件,用于实现不同服务之间的异步通信和解耦。
  2. 数据集成和流处理:Kafka REST可以用于将不同数据源的数据发送到Kafka,并进行实时的数据流处理和分析。
  3. 事件驱动架构:Kafka REST可以作为事件驱动架构中的消息总线,用于实现事件的发布和订阅。

推荐的腾讯云相关产品: 腾讯云提供了一系列与Kafka相关的产品和服务,包括:

  1. 腾讯云消息队列 CKafka:腾讯云的消息队列服务,提供了高可用、高可靠的消息队列服务,支持Kafka协议。 产品介绍链接:https://cloud.tencent.com/product/ckafka
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Cloudera 流处理社区版(CSP-CE)入门

在 CSP 中,Kafka 作为存储流媒体底层,Flink 作为核心流处理引擎,支持 SQL REST 接口。...CSP-CE 是基于 Docker 的 CSP 部署,您可以在几分钟内安装运行。要启动并运行它,您只需要下载一个小的 Docker-compose 配置文件并执行一个命令。...安装启动 CSP-CE 只需一个命令,只需几分钟即可完成。 命令完成后,您的环境中将运行以下服务: Apache Kafka :发布/订阅消息代理,可用于跨不同应用程序流式传输消息。...应用程序可以访问模式注册表并查找他们需要用来序列化或反序列化事件的特定模式。...模式都列在模式注册表中,为应用程序提供集中存储库 结论 Cloudera 流处理是一个功能强大且全面的堆栈,可帮助您实现快速、强大的流应用程序。

1.8K10

微服务之基于Docker的分布式企业级实践

如果使用 Docker 技术来架构微服务体系,服务发现就是一个必然的课题。目前主流的服务发现模式有两种:客户端发现模式,以及服务端发现模式。...服务端发现模式 服务端发现模式的架构图如下: 客户端向负载均衡器发出请求,负载均衡器向服务注册表发出请求,将请求转发到注册表中可用的服务实例。服务实例也是在注册表中注册,注销的。...服务端发现模式目前基于 Docker 的主流方案主要是 Consul、Etcd 以及 Zookeeper。 Consul Consul 提供了一个 API 允许客户端注册发现服务。...上文介绍的 Eureka、consul、etcd 以及 ZK 都是服务注册表的例子。 微服务如何注册到注册表也是有两种比较典型的注册方式:自注册模式,第三方注册模式。...如下,就是使用 Eureka 做注册表时,在微服务(SpringBoot 应用)启动时会有一条服务注册的信息: 自注册方式是比较简单的服务注册方式,不需要额外的设施或代理,由微服务实例本身来管理服务注册

1.1K30

基于 Docker 的微服务架构实践

---- 服务端发现模式 服务端发现模式的架构图如下: ? 客户端向负载均衡器发出请求,负载均衡器向服务注册表发出请求,将请求转发到注册表中可用的服务实例。服务实例也是在注册表中注册,注销的。...上文介绍的 Eureka、consul、etcd 以及 ZK 都是服务注册表的例子。 微服务如何注册到注册表也是有两种比较典型的注册方式:自注册模式,第三方注册模式。...如下,就是使用 Eureka 做注册表时,在微服务(SpringBoot 应用)启动时会有一条服务注册的信息: ? 同样,在应用停用时,服务实例需要主动注销本实例信息: ?...---- Docker Compose Docker Compose是一个简单的Docker容器的编排工具,通过YAML文件配置需要运行的应用,然后通过compose up命令启动多个服务对应的容器实例...以使服务可以一起部署,运行 运行docker-compose up 命令启动并且进入容器实例,如果需要使用后台进程方式运行,使用docker-compose up -d即可。

2.5K31

前阿里开发工程师的分享微服务之基于Docker的分布式企业级实践前言Microservice Docker服务发现模式服务端发现模式服务注册第三方注册模式 Third party registra

服务端发现模式 服务端发现模式的架构图如下: ? image 请点击此处输入图片描述 客户端向负载均衡器发出请求,负载均衡器向服务注册表发出请求,将请求转发到注册表中可用的服务实例。...上文介绍的 Eureka、consul、etcd 以及 ZK 都是服务注册表的例子。 微服务如何注册到注册表也是有两种比较典型的注册方式:自注册模式,第三方注册模式。...如下,就是使用 Eureka 做注册表时,在微服务(SpringBoot 应用)启动时会有一条服务注册的信息: <pre style="margin: 15px 0px; padding: 10px;...<em>Docker</em> Compose <em>Docker</em> Compose是一个简单的<em>Docker</em>容器的编排工具,通过YAML文件配置需要运行的应用,然后通过compose up命令<em>启动</em>多个服务对应的容器实例。...以使服务可以一起部署,运行 运行<em>docker</em>-compose up 命令<em>启动</em>并且进入容器实例,如果需要使用后台进程方式运行,使用<em>docker</em>-compose up -d即可。

1.2K80

与我一起学习微服务架构设计模式3—微服务架构中的进程间通信

HTTP/2 也是一种同步通信机制,存在局部故障的问题 使用断路器模式处理局部故障 服务端可能因为故障等无法在有限时间内对客户端请求做出响应,客户端等待响应被阻塞,这可能会在其他客户端甚至使用服务的第三方应用之间传导...服务发现的关键组件是服务注册表 两种方式实现服务发现: 服务及其客户直接与服务注册表交互 通过部署基础设施来处理服务发现 应用层服务发现模式 它是两种模式的组合 自注册模式:服务实例向服务注册表注册自己...客户端发现模式:客户端从服务注册表检索可用服务实例列表,并在它们之间进行负载均衡 例子:如Euraka,高可用的服务注册表;Euraka java客户端;Ribbon,支持Eureka客户端的复杂Http...平台层服务发现模式 它是两种模式的组合: 第三方注册模式:由第三方负责处理注册,而不是服务本身向服务注册表注册自己 服务端发现模式:客户端不需要查询服务注册表,而是向DNS名称发出请求,请求被解析到路由器...例子:DockerKubernetes 好处:服务发现的所有方面完全由部署平台处理 弊端:仅限于支持使用该平台部署的服务 基于异步消息模式的通信 客户端使用异步消息调用服务 消息传递 消息由消息头部消息主体组成

1.8K10

Kafka、Spark、Airflow Docker 构建数据流管道指南

入门:先决条件设置 对于这个项目,我们利用GitHub存储库来托管我们的整个设置,使任何人都可以轻松开始。 A、DockerDocker 将成为我们编排运行各种服务的主要工具。...docker network create docker_streaming docker-compose -f docker-compose.yml up -d 该命令协调 Docker 容器中所有必要服务的启动...Kafka Connect(kafka_connect):促进流处理。 架构注册表 ( kafka_schema_registry):管理 Kafka 架构。...设置Kafka集群 使用以下命令启动 Kafka 集群: docker network create docker_streaming docker-compose -f docker-compose.yml...网络挑战:在 docker-compose.yaml 中设置的 Docker 网络必须正确地促进服务之间的通信,特别是对于 Kafka 代理 Zookeeper。

62110

Docker 基础知识 - Docker 概述

CLI 使用Docker REST API通过脚本或直接CLI命令控制Docker守护进程或与之交互。 许多其他Docker应用程序使用底层APICLI。...Docker 客户端守护进程通过 UNIX 套接字或网络接口使用 REST API 进行通信。...Docker 启动容器并执行 /bin/bash。由于容器以交互方式运行并连接到你的终端(由于有-i-t标志),所以可以将输出记录到终端,同时你可以使用键盘提供输入。...您可以重新启动或删除它。 服务(SERVICES) 服务允许您跨多个 Docker 守护进程扩展容器,这些守护进程组成一个集群,多个管理者工作者一起工作。...对于消费者来说,Docker 服务看起来像一个单独的应用程序。Docker 引擎在 Docker 1.12 及更高的版本支持集群模式

1K00

基于Java、Kafka、ElasticSearch的搜索框架的设计与实现

搜索API 启动搜索服务jkes-search-service,搜索服务是一个Spring Boot Application,提供rest搜索api,默认运行在9000端口。 URI query ?...Spring Boot Application,使用docker打包为镜像 查询服务提供多版本API,用于API进化兼容 查询服务解析json请求,进行一些预处理后,使用ElasticSearch Java...在后续版本,我们会重构代码,增加基于阻塞队列的生产者-消费者模式,提供并发性能 jkes-services jkes-services主要用来提供一些服务。...借助于Kafka Connect的rest admin api,我们轻松地实现了多租户平台上的文档删除功能。...避免了每启动一个新的项目,我们都得手动启动一个Kafka Consumer来处理该项目的文档删除工作。

2.1K10

Kafka 中使用 Avro 序列化组件(三):Confluent Schema Registry

1. schema 注册表 无论是使用传统的Avro API自定义序列化类反序列化类还是使用Twitter的Bijection类库实现Avro的序列化与反序列化,这两种方法都有一个缺点:在每条Kafka...我们遵循通用的结构模式并使用"schema注册表"来达到目的。"schema注册表"的原理如下: ? 把所有写入数据需要用到的 schema 保存在注册表里,然后在记录里引用 schema 的 ID。...负责读取数据的应用程序使用 ID 从注册表里拉取 schema 来反序列化记录。序列化器反序列化器分别负责处理 schema 的注册拉取。...schema注册表并不属于Kafka,现在已经有一些开源的schema 注册表实现。比如本文要讨论的Confluent Schema Registry。 2....(io.confluent.kafka.schemaregistry.rest.SchemaRegistryMain:45) (2) 注册 User 的 schema 注册到对应的 topic 下 首先把原来的

11.1K22

Kafka详细的设计生态系统

Kafka生态系统 - Kafka核心,Kafka流,Kafka连接,Kafka REST代理模式注册 Kafka的核心是经纪人,主题,日志,分区集群。...Kafka Connect是API连接器,用于创建可重用的生产者消费者(例如,来自DynamoDB的更改流)。Kafka REST代理通过REST(HTTP)被用于生产者消费者。...Kafka生态系统:Kafka REST代理和合流模式注册表 [Kafka生态系统:Kafka REST代理和合流模式注册表] Kafka流 - Kafka流用于流处理 Kafka Stream API...Kafka连接水槽是记录的目的地。 什么是模式注册表模式注册管理使用Avro作为Kafka记录管理模式。 什么是Kafka镜子制造商?...Kafka MirrorMaker用于将群集数据复制到另一个群集。 什么时候可以使用Kafka REST Proxy? Kafka REST代理通过REST(HTTP)被用于生产者消费者。

2.7K10

Docker:让应用程序轻松移植到任何地方的利器

注册表概念 Docker注册表是用于存储分发Docker镜像的存储库。它类似于代码版本控制系统中的代码仓库,可以帮助开发人员轻松地共享管理Docker镜像。...它包括Docker守护程序、REST APICLI等多个组件,并提供了一些基本功能,例如镜像管理、容器管理、网络管理存储管理等。...它在后台运行,并通过REST API向外提供服务。 REST API Docker引擎的REST API允许用户通过HTTP请求与Docker守护程序进行交互。...它包括Docker守护程序、REST APICLI等多个组件,并提供了一些基本功能,例如镜像管理、容器管理、网络管理存储管理等。...Docker引擎可以在各种操作系统上运行,并提供了丰富的命令行接口REST API,使用户能够轻松地管理Docker容器镜像。

2100

用 Apache NiFi、Kafka Flink SQL 做股票智能分析

PublishKafkaRecord_2_0: 从 JSON 转换为 AVRO,发送到我们的 Kafka 主题,其中包含对正确模式股票的引用及其版本1.0。...如果出现故障或无法连接,让我们重试 3 次。 我们使用 3+ 个 Kafka broker 。我们还可以有 Topic 名称 consumer 名称的参数。...如何通过 10 个简单步骤构建智能股票流分析 我可以从命令行 Flink SQL Client 连接到 Flink SQL 开始探索我的 Kafka Kudu 数据,创建临时表,并启动一些应用程序(...该环境让我可以看到所有不同的可用目录,包括注册表(Cloudera Cloud Schema Registry)、hive(云原生数据库表) kudu(Cloudera 实时云数据集市)表。 1....数据血缘治理 我们都知道 NiFi 拥有深厚的数据血缘,可以通过 REST、报告任务或 CLI 推送或拉取,以用于审计、指标跟踪。

3.5K30

微服务架构下的核心话题 (二):微服务架构的设计原则核心话题

在实时性要求不高的场景下,采用REST通信是不错的选择,REST是基于HTTP协议,可方便进行跨域访问或跨防火墙的设置,并且消息格式可以统一为XML或JSON格式,方便开发人员阅读理解。...如果服务间通信比较频繁,有比较高的要求,可采用消息通信的方式,如:Kafka、MQ等类似的消息中间件。...每个微服务实例在启动后,将自己的实例信息注册到服务注册表或服务注册中心。服务的调用方若想获取可用服务实例的列表,则需要从服务注册表中去获取相关的信息。...目前比较好的服务部署方式就是把各个微服务打包成Docker镜像,这样就保障避免了不同主机环境对部署产生的影响。...使用Docker部署,并结合Jenkins进行CI/CD,使得构建、发布、启动变得更加快捷。 下图就是服务部署、发布流程。 ?

55640

微服务架构实践 (二):微服务架构的设计原则核心话题

在实时性要求不高的场景下,采用REST通信是不错的选择,REST是基于HTTP协议,可方便进行跨域访问或跨防火墙的设置,并且消息格式可以统一为XML或JSON格式,方便开发人员阅读理解。...如果服务间通信比较频繁,有比较高的要求,可采用消息通信的方式,如:Kafka、MQ等类似的消息中间件。...每个微服务实例在启动后,将自己的实例信息注册到服务注册表或服务注册中心。服务的调用方若想获取可用服务实例的列表,则需要从服务注册表中去获取相关的信息。...目前比较好的服务部署方式就是把各个微服务打包成Docker镜像,这样就保障避免了不同主机环境对部署产生的影响。...使用Docker部署,并结合Jenkins进行CI/CD,使得构建、发布、启动变得更加快捷。 下图就是服务部署、发布流程。 ?

54620

Service Discovery 与微服务架构有什么关系?

,并根据负载均衡策略从中选择一个发起请求(即客户端负载均衡) 其中,服务注册表(service registry)用来存放所有可用的服务实例,并提供管理(注册/注销)查询 API: The service...具体的,在启动服务实例时,向注册表添加其网络位置,停掉服务时移除记录,并在服务实例运行期间,通过心跳机制周期性地刷新注册信息 P.S.例如Netflix Eureka提供了 REST API 用来注册/...2 种模式 自注册模式 自注册模式下,服务实例负责把自己注册到服务注册表,以及从中注销,必要的话,还要发送心跳请求保持活跃,避免其注册过期 这种方式相对简单,不依赖其它系统组件,但服务实例和服务注册机制产生了耦合...,以致于注册逻辑需要在各种语言、不同框架的客户端都实现一遍 P.S.Netflix OSS Eureka client采用的就是这种模式,由 Eureka 客户端来处理服务实例的注册注销 第三方注册模式...登记员通过轮询部署平台或订阅事件来跟踪服务实例的运行状态,发现新服务实例就注册上去,发现服务实例停掉了就注销掉 P.S.Registrator采用了这种模式,支持自动注册/注销用 Docker 容器部署的服务

1K20

Kafka Connect 如何构建实时数据管道

在这种情况下,所有的机器上安装 Apache Kafka,并在部分服务器上启动 broker,然后在其他服务器上启动 Connect。...Kafka Connect 目前支持两种执行模式:Standalone 模式分布式模式。 1.1 Standalone 模式 在 Standalone 模式下,所有的工作都在单个进程中完成。...如果在启动 Kafka Connect 时尚未创建 Topic,将使用默认分区数复制因子来自动创建 Topic,这可能不适合我们的应用。...运行 Connect 启动 Connect 进程与启动 broker 进程差不多,在调用脚本时传入一个配置文件即可,如下使用分布式执行模式启动 Connect: bin/connect-distributed.sh...config/connect-distributed.properties & 我们一般通过 Connect 的 REST API 来配置监控 rest.host.name rest.port。

1.7K20
领券